
Rev 3:2 makes a powerful statement. It says, “Be watchful and strengthen the things which remain, that are ready to die, for I have not found your works perfect before God”. Before we all curl up in a ball and give up let’s think about the kindness in this scripture.
It seems in HIS mercy God is telling us to not let our guard down. That while the enemy has deceived us in some areas and we have allowed him to take some ground in our lives that we can go on the offense. By being watchful of our souls we can give strength to the things of God in our lives. Yes, HE says, some things are ready to die, but even that is love and mercy. HE is letting us know that the enemy has infiltrated some of our thinking and our commitments but they are not under the enemy’s control yet. We can build the wall around those things through the power of the Holy Spirit and keep them from slipping away. All it takes is being intentional about our living. To be on guard to the cunning ways of the enemy. That he knows not to come with a full frontal attack at us. He knows to come subtly and deceptively. At times all it takes is getting us too busy or too tired to be aware of what he is up to.
When God tells us HE finds our works not perfect before God, understand that means not mature, not complete. HE knows we will never reach perfection on this earth, but we can strive to have a lifestyle that reflects maturity in God. We can mature to the point of having God’s mind regarding things about life and the strength to walk in that mindset.
Too many times I have let things go and then realized how far reaching that loss actually was. At the time the compromise did not seem like a big thing. But in the end the small compromise carried big negative results. So I am trying to learn to be more watchful and to strengthen my hold on the things of God in my life and my area of influence.
